Can't open qcad.dxf files

Post by wim » Mon Jan 05, 2009 9:27 pm

When i try to open a .dxf file in my home map, qcad starts up, but won't open the file. errormesage : not enough rights. But when i set the rights to read and write for me, group and other users, same problem. How to fix this bug ?

Post by Morgen The Banished » Mon Jan 05, 2009 11:30 pm

This is because the file name (or a directory within the path) has a space in it. I just updated today and discovered this error. As a temporary work around you can open the files through Qcad instead of through the file browser. I would still like to see this error fixed however. Bump.
